Wavves ‘V’ | Album Review

Wavves 'V' | Warner Bros | 02.10.15.

It’s a hard climate out there for bands pushing punk music with pop sensibilities, but Wavves’ fifth album does manage to provide something worthwhile. Despite slightly dull opener ‘Heavy Metal Detox’, the record really comes into its own as more real lyrics jut out of numbers like ‘Way Too Much’ and ‘My Head Hurts’ .

They’ve definitely kept an audience in mind here, selling themselves on a spirit of youth, but, if you’ve read the interviews, you’ll know there’s a relentless sense of party in these guys. So much so in fact, that you wouldn’t be afraid to spin this one before a night out. Not bad for a band rooted in punk.
